SEE the Need, SEE the VISION

For thousands of Oregonians, something as simple as an eye exam remains out of reach. Across rural and frontier regions, uninsured families, agricultural workers, Indigenous communities, and low-income older adults often face impossible barriers — from transportation and cost to language and provider shortages. Without access to basic vision care, children fall behind in school, adults lose job opportunities, and preventable eye disease goes undetected until it’s too late.

Envision EyeCare for All was founded to change that. Our mission is to advance health equity by delivering comprehensive eye exams, prescription glasses, and vision education directly where people live, learn, and work — ensuring that no one is left behind because of where they are or what they can afford.

We are now in the final stage of our most ambitious initiative yet: funding and building a fully equipped Winnebago 425S Mobile Vision Clinic. This state-of-the-art unit will include a complete exam lane and optical dispensary, enabling us to provide eye exams and prescription glasses at no out-of-pocket cost to those who need them most.

UPDATE:  We did it!  Fundraising for the construction of our mobile unit is complete!!!  A huge thank you to the John and Tami Marick Foundation, Roundhouse Foundation, Gilliam County Capital Funds, Marie Lamfrom Foundation, Ronald W. Naito MD Foundation, Central Oregon Quality Health Alliance, Oregon Community Foundation, and Optometry Giving Sight to see our vision and make this a reality for rural and underserved Oregonians.  The commercial unit is currently on order.  Once deployed, it will allow us to meet people where they are, extend services to communities that have long gone without care, and deliver comprehensive, high-quality vision services grounded in health equity.

SEE the Need, SEE the VISION

Step 1

Screening Equipment

Spring & Summer 2024 - Mobile ophthalmic equipment to begin screening at health fairs, preschools, migrant farm camps and rural events
Screen Shot 2024-05-20 at 8.22_edited.pn

Step 2

Exam Equipment

Fall 2024 - Additional mobile ophthalmic equipment for comprehensive mobile eye exams at school based health centers

Step 3

EE4A Prototype_edited.png

Capitol Project

2025 - A commercial Winnebago 425S fully equipped with an exam lane and optical dispensary.  Comprehensive eye exams and glasses provided at no cost to uninsured populations throughout rural Oregon.  The mobile unit will be fully funded through grants, fundraisers and community donations.
